Class Bias
java.lang.Object
gaiasky.util.gdx.contrib.postprocess.filters.Filter<Bias>
gaiasky.util.gdx.contrib.postprocess.filters.Bias
public final class Bias extends Filter<Bias>
Bias filter. Adapted for lensflare2 effect.
{@see https://john-chapman-graphics.blogspot.co.uk/2013/02/pseudo-lens-flare.html}
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Bias.Param
Nested classes/interfaces inherited from class gaiasky.util.gdx.contrib.postprocess.filters.Filter
Filter.Parameter
-
Field Summary
Fields inherited from class gaiasky.util.gdx.contrib.postprocess.filters.Filter
inputBuffer, inputTexture, outputBuffer, program, quad, u_texture0, u_texture1, u_texture2, u_texture3
-
Constructor Summary
Constructors Constructor Description Bias()
-
Method Summary
Modifier and Type Method Description float
getBias()
protected void
onBeforeRender()
This method will get called just before a rendering operation occurs.void
rebind()
FIXME add commentvoid
setBias(float bias)
Methods inherited from class gaiasky.util.gdx.contrib.postprocess.filters.Filter
dispose, endParams, realRender, render, setInput, setInput, setOutput, setParam, setParam, setParam, setParam, setParam, setParam, setParams, setParams, setParams, setParams, setParams, setParams, setParamsv, setParamv, updateProgram
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
Bias
public Bias()
-
-
Method Details
-
setBias
public void setBias(float bias) -
getBias
public float getBias() -
onBeforeRender
protected void onBeforeRender()Description copied from class:Filter
This method will get called just before a rendering operation occurs.- Specified by:
onBeforeRender
in classFilter<Bias>
-
rebind
public void rebind()Description copied from class:Filter
FIXME add comment
-